My Weekly Embarrassing Moment

Wednesday was food shopping day. We shop once a month, so the groceries I get have to last for a few weeks. Shopping this way has made me quite a thrifty shopper. I only buy what is on sale, or discontinued. In fact, except for staples like bread and milk, I hardly ever pay full price for anything.

Our first stop on Wednesday was Food Lion. We usually go to Food Lion, Ingles, BiLo, and Walmart...they are all conveniently located close together, so it's not a waste of gas to do this...I shop the sales at each store. Anyway, I spent $155 at Food Lion, and that was using a bunch of coupons too. The cashier was great. She scanned store coupons for things we didn't buy, and they went through, so that was cool. Before she handed me the receipt she checked how much we had saved, because it is printed on the receipt.

We saved $102. Not bad, right? The cashier was so impressed that she felt the need to announce it to the entire store over her little microphone thingy. Now, if you know me at all, you know that I prefer to blend in with the scenery, and not stand out in any way, shape, or form. By the time we walked out of that store, my face was as red as a beet. People decided to congratulate us on our savings. I could have died.

Turns out, that $102 was just the beginning. By the time we finished shopping, we had saved almost $300. The fun part was trying to find somewhere to put everything once we got it home.
